To remove the compute node, complete the following steps:

1. Remove the cover (see "Removing the compute node cover" on page 110).
2. Remove all of the installed components in the following list from the compute
node; then, place them on a static-protective surface or install them on the new
compute node.
v DIMMs (see "Removing a memory module" on page 132).
v Air baffles (see "Removing the air baffle" on page 113).
v Hard disk drives and hard disk drive bay fillers (see "Removing a 3.5-inch
hard disk drive" on page 145, "Removing a 2.5-inch hard disk drive" on
page 147, and "Removing a 1.8-inch hard disk drive" on page 151).
v Microprocessors, heat sinks, and microprocessor heat-sink fillers. Use the
microprocessor installation tool that comes with the replacement
microprocessor to remove each microprocessor from the compute node and
install each one immediately in the new compute node (see "Removing a
microprocessor and heat sink" on page 165 and "Replacing a microprocessor
and heat sink" on page 168).
v Hard disk drive backplate (see "Removing the hard disk drive backplate" on
page 142).
If you are instructed to return the compute node, follow all packaging instructions,
and use any packaging materials for shipping that are supplied to you.
